Transaction a28a1f1dc3e9b94fb4c61dfe803316093ac4b7becfb8e8ffaa825014013c09b0

100 Input
1 Outputs
  • a28a1f1dc3e9b94fb4c61dfe803316093ac4b7becfb8e8ffaa825014013c09b0:0
  • value  174869
    address  1EcfUVkf2tkuh6PB3DHUWeMYSFnZMSSCn3